Six, Quantitative Approach to Economic Problems
Praxeological knowledge makes it possible to predict with apidictic certainty the outcome of various modes of action. But such prediction can never imply anything regarding quantitative matters. Every new datum brings about a re shuffling of the whole price structure. Understanding, by trying to grasp what is going in the minds of the men concerned, can approach the problem of forecasting future conditions. We may call its method unsatisfactory, and the positivists may arrogantly scorn it. But such arbitrary judgments must not obscure the fact that understanding is the only appropriate method of dealing with the uncertainty of future conditions.
